HER Number:MDV81515
Name:Higher Westwater Farmhouse, Higher Westwater Farm

Summary

A circa 16th century long, limestone rubble farmhouse.

Full description

Devon and Somerset County Councils, 2000-2002, Historic Farmsteads Database, BH047H (Machine readable data file). SDV349681.

Long, limestone rubble farmhouse with two 17th century/18th century wings to the rear and a half hipped roof. Lower end was originally a shippon and is now converted into cottages. Four-window front. Chert; Limestone; Rubble stone. Limestone rubble with some chert packing. Thatch. Eyebrow eaves.

Higher Westwater Farmhouse.

Circa 16th century stone rubble house, with byre at lower end converted into cottages. Thatched hipped roof. Two storeys. Long four window range. 19th century casements, first floor with eyebrow eaves over. Ground floor larger casement windows with concrete lintels. Left and right modern glazed doors. Brick ridge chimney stacks. Two circa 17th/18th century stone rubble wings at rear.

Interior: cruck trusses, probably joisted but plastered over. Stopped chamfer ceiling beams.
